Text Content

Modern Title Receipt for poll tax (laographia) and prison guards (desmophylakitikon) and contribution for the men who have fled (merismos andron anakechorekoton)
Ancient Archives (Uncertain)
Ancient Scribe(s) of Text
Text Types
  • documentary
  • documentary | receipt | tax receipt
Summary of Content Receipt of Antiochos Cassianus and his associate supervisors of the Sacred gate of Soene through the assistant Phanophis for laographia, desmophylakon and merismos epikephalaiou anakechorekoton, paid by Peteuris ---; with signature of Antiochos Cassianus

convex
1Antiochos Cassianus and his associate supervisors of the Sacred
2Gate of Syene, through the assistant Phanophis. Thus has paid Peteyris, son of ---
3and the mother ---, for poll tax of the sixteenth
4year of Hadrian the lord, drachmas seventeen 1/2 ob.,
5for prison guards 1/2 ob., = 17 dr. 1 ob., and for the contribution for those who have fled of year 15,
6one drachma half obol, = 1 dr. 1/2 ob. In year ? of Hadrian the lord ---
